When the Discovery Channel launched its "The World Is Just Awesome" campaign with a rendition of the infectious camp song, "I Love the Mountains - Boom De Yada," it captured the attention of millions across the globe. As an award winning provider of rail journeys through the Canadian Rockies, we were inspired to produce our own version, showcasing some of the most beautiful scenery in the world.

We hope you enjoy it as much as we did making it.
